Ripeness Levels and Their Relations with the Success of the Negotiation Method: CPP-NPA, TTP, IRA

Öz

Conflict arises for a variety of reasons. Parties may fail to achieve clear success in the conflict process and achieve their goals. In such a situation, conflict causes the parties to reach the mutually hurting stalemate. The realization of this situation by the parties signifies the ripening of the conflict. In a ripening conflict, alternative methods come to the fore. At this point, one of the preferred tools is the negotiation method. A similar process takes place in low-intensity conflicts between states and terrorist organizations. After prolonged conflicts, contacts between the parties occur and thus negotiations are initiated. However, the negotiation method isn’t always end with successful, and it is possible to return to the conflict environment at different phases of the negotiation. This study argues that there are different levels of ripeness. At the same time, it is evaluated that there is a significant relationship between the levels of ripeness and the probability of success of the negotiation method.
